Step 4 — configure the gateway env. The Furrowlink telemetry gateway on each Harvestor unit reads /opt/furrowlink/gateway.env at boot, so get this right before you seal the enclosure. Set FL_UPLINK_INTERVAL=30 and FL_BUFFER_DIR to a path on the SD card, not tmpfs — fields lose signal constantly and we need the backlog to survive reboots. The gateway also needs its uplink credential to talk to the Furrowlink cloud, which goes on the following line.

vault entry, fadup-tagag: RELAY_SECRET8=2fd92179

Action item from the GridSmith outage: plugin authors must stop assuming the crossword generator returns a fully connected grid on every call. During the incident, partial grids were emitted under memory pressure, and several plugins crashed rather than retrying. Please validate grid connectivity before rendering, and implement the documented retry contract. The full contract specification is published on the internal page below.

runbook for tagug-hafog: https://jira.lumiclabs.internal/projects/pages/pages/9773c0d8

# Settings: Garrow Deck occupancy feed
# Polls gate counters every 20s, writes deltas to the occupancy table.
# Per last eng sync: stale-read alerts were the pooler, not the feed.
# Keep pool size at 8; bumping it starved the billing job.
# Reader process authenticates with the connection string below.

database URL for fahag-hawif: mysql://casvan_svc:lF8AzVOCOfstyf@db-713f.zarqeldyn.example:5432/sorix